65 65  * **Type:** **đźź©** Nice to have
66 66  * **Description:** When loading a save, the recent task summaries displayed on the "Previously on Dinosaur Planet" screen are often incorrect or incomplete. There are two causes for this. This menu loads the most recent 6 tasks completed by the player, but is only capable of displaying the oldest 3 of these tasks, so the information will often appear to be outdated. Secondly, while Rare had written summaries and clues for approximately half of the game's tasks, they had only assigned gameplay flags to a small handful of these text strings as of December 2000 (presumably leaving it for a later stage in development when gameplay flags etc. would've been more finalised) - as a result, this screen (and the pause menu's % counter) will stop updating early on in the game.
67 67  * **Workaround:** None.

156 156  * **Type:** 🟧 Major
157 157  * **Description:** The route to SnowHorn Wastes in the well is not blocked early in the game, even though vines should prevent you from passing through until Tricky learns to use Flame. This allows you to reach Garunta Te earlier than intended! You shouldn't be able to free him and do his (tedious) frost weed quest until after completing a number of other quests (healing the Queen, meeting Rocky, switching to Krystal, Discovery Falls, Test of Combat's spirit, and then switching back to Sabre after Tricky learns Distract).
158 158  * **Workaround:** Rare's had a permanent invisible wall on the vines in the well, which was removed in the community patch in the hopes of eventually adding a proper vine game objects which Tricky can burn away as intended, but such an object has yet to be added (since it's a difficult edit!) A progression gate needs to be readded here to prevent players from unintentionally sequence breaking.
